服务器可以使用多种编程语言进行开发,以下是一些常见的服务器端编程语言:
1、Python:Python 是一种易于学习和使用的高级编程语言,具有丰富的库和框架,适用于 Web 开发、数据分析、人工智能等领域,Python 的 Flask 和 Django 等框架非常适合构建 Web 应用程序。
2、Java:Java 是一种面向对象的编程语言,广泛应用于企业级应用开发、Android 应用开发和 Web 开发,Java 的 Spring 框架是一个非常流行的用于构建企业级应用的框架。
3、JavaScript:JavaScript 是一种主要用于 Web 浏览器的脚本语言,但也可以在服务器端运行,如 Node.js,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行时环境,允许开发者使用 JavaScript 编写服务器端应用程序。
4、PHP:PHP 是一种广泛用于 Web 开发的脚本语言,特别适合构建动态网站,PHP 有很多成熟的框架,如 Laravel 和 Symfony,可以帮助开发者快速构建 Web 应用程序。
5、Ruby:Ruby 是一种简洁、优雅的编程语言,以其易于阅读和编写的语法而闻名,Ruby on Rails 是一个流行的 Ruby 框架,用于构建 Web 应用程序。
6、Go:Go(也称为 Golang)是一种编译型、静态类型的编程语言,由 Google 开发,Go 以其高性能和简洁的语法而受到欢迎,适用于构建网络服务、分布式系统和微服务。
7、C#:C# 是一种面向对象的编程语言,由 Microsoft 开发,主要用于 Windows 平台的开发,ASP.NET Core 是一个流行的 C# Web 框架,用于构建高性能的 Web 应用程序。
8、Swift:Swift 是 Apple 开发的一种现代化编程语言,用于 iOS、macOS、watchOS 和 tvOS 应用开发,虽然 Swift 主要用于客户端开发,但也可以用于构建服务器端应用程序。
9、Kotlin:Kotlin 是一种现代的、静态类型的编程语言,可以与 Java 代码互操作,Kotlin 支持 Android 开发,并且可以用于构建服务器端应用程序。
10、Rust:Rust 是一种系统级编程语言,注重安全性、并发性和性能,Rust 的 WebAssembly 支持使得它成为构建高性能 Web 应用程序的一个有前途的选择。
这些编程语言都有各自的优势和适用场景,选择哪种语言取决于项目需求、团队技能和个人喜好。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/772651.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复